Morocco’s foreign direct investment climbs 39.4 percent through October on strong inflows

Morocco recorded substantial growth in foreign direct investment during the first ten months of 2025, with net flows strengthening 39.4 percent to reach 27.06 billion dirhams compared to 19.41 billion dirhams during the same period last year, according to the Foreign Exchange Office. Morocco’s FDI surges 43.4% to $3.9 billion through August

Morocco’s foreign direct investment inflows jumped 43.4% to 39.27 billion dirhams ($3.9 billion) through August 2025, according to Foreign Exchange Office monthly indicators. This performance significantly strengthens the recovery initiated in 2024, demonstrating renewed international investor confidence in Moroccan economic prospects. Tanzania doubles its FDI inflows to over $1bn in 3Q, reflecting investor confidence

Tanzania’s Foreign Direct Investment (FDI) figures went up almost twofold year-on-year to $1.05 billion between July and September against $524.4 million in the same period last year, a positive development that is widely attributed to growing investor confidence in the East African country. Morocco’s investments abroad hit record levels in 2021

Morocco’s direct investments abroad recorded in 2021 the highest level over the past five years, reaching 17.9 billion dirhams. According to the latest data of the exchange office, this figure represents an increase of 10.17 billion dirhams compared to 2020, when these investments amounted to 7.7 billion dirhams. UNCTAD: Morocco Attracts $2.7 Bln FDI in 2017

Foreign Direct Investment flows in Morocco increased by 23 per cent in 2017 to reach $2.7 billion, while FDI to the rest of North Africa dropped by 4 per cent, according to UNCTAD’s World Investment Report 2018 (WIR).
